Rep. Barrett responds to botched call-in city corridor

By Editorial Board Published March 11, 2025 3 Min Read
Share
Rep. Barrett responds to botched call-in city corridor

LANSING, Mich. (WLNS) — Rep. Tom Barrett’s Deputy Chief of Workers has issued the next assertion after greater than 26,000 calls had been positioned to his workplace throughout a call-in city corridor assembly, inflicting many voices to go unheard:

Congressman Barrett appreciates that greater than 1,800 residents in his district took a while out of their night to pay attention and work together throughout final night time’s phone city corridor occasion. It was a sturdy and respectful dialog on every little thing from Elon Musk and DOGE to Social Safety, Medicaid, preserving care on the VA, in addition to his invoice to replace army plane with security gear to make our airspace safer for everybody. Regardless of our greatest efforts and greater than 26,000 outbound calls positioned, our workplace is conscious of an error that prevented some of us from taking part. We’re investigating the trigger to verify it doesn’t occur once more. We shall be internet hosting one other occasion quickly and can make sure to share the small print when they’re finalized

Michael Gordon, Deputy Chief of Workers for Rep. Tom Barrett

Barrett holds first city corridor in workplace through phone

This call-in city corridor comes after Speaker of the Home Mike Johnson just lately urged Home Republicans to not maintain in-person city corridor occasions following confrontations and protests over spending and job cuts at occasions across the nation.

Through the city corridor, Barrett mentioned points like federal spending, infrastructure, and the necessity to renew the tax cuts from President Trump’s first time period in workplace.

One constituent requested him concerning the latest appropriations invoice within the Home—and the way it was potential to realize its cost-cutting objectives with out impacting issues like meals help or social safety.

Barrett replied, saying these applications usually are not particularly talked about within the invoice, and conversations would occur in D.C. about the place to chop spending.

Nonetheless, many individuals complained on social media and even known as 6 Information as a result of they couldn’t get into the occasion. Those that signed up had been meant to obtain a cellphone quantity to name in through e-mail, however a number of individuals on each X and Fb declare they by no means acquired that e-mail, even after the occasion was scheduled to start at 7:10 p.m.
